Introducing the (H)GWBEB type outdoor high-voltage isolation switch, a marvel of engineering designed to serve the dynamic needs of 10(12, 15, 24)kV high voltage power transmission and distribution lines. This cutting-edge isolation disconnect switch is expertly crafted to manage the opening and closing of single-phase or three-phase circuits, all while maintaining voltage presence without load. Its sophisticated design ensures uncompromising safety and efficiency in all operational environments.
Our switch is meticulously engineered for single-phase applications in three-phase line systems, boasting a simple yet robust structure that is as cost-effective as it is user-friendly. Available in rated currents of 200, 400, 600, 800, 1000, and 1250 amps, each switch is a testament to precision engineering. The assembly comprises a sturdy base, resilient post insulators, premium conductive parts, and a mechanical section. Employing a gate knife structure for seamless circuit operations, each phase is equipped with dual conductive blades, with external compression springs ensuring optimal contact. The adjustable spring height provides the necessary pressure for effective gate knife action. With an insulated hook stick facilitating operations, and a reliable self-locking device, this switch exemplifies safety and ease of use.
Working Environment:
Designed for altitudes not exceeding 1000 meters;
Operates within ambient temperatures ranging from a balmy maximum of +40°C to a chill minimum of -30°C;
Capable of withstanding outdoor wind speeds up to 35 meters/second;
Built to endure seismic intensities up to 8 degrees, with the installation site free from frequent severe vibrations.
The installation environment should be devoid of gases, chemical deposits, salt mist, dust, dirt, or any explosive or corrosive mediums that could impair the switch's insulation and conductivity.
